Abstract
The half-wavelength AC transmission technology is attracting more and more attentions home and abroad by its unique economic and technological advantages. The paper starts by describing the history and research status of the half-wavelength AC transmission technology, and then sums up the basic transmission characteristics of the technology. This paper carries out a detailed analysis about several key technical issues of the half-wavelength transmission lines, including the artificial half-wavelength transmission line tuning network optimization, the power transmission and transient stability characteristics, the operation and maintenance of the lines, arc characteristics and arc suppression, and internal over-voltage. While carrying out the analysis, there proposes future development direction of the half-wavelength transmission technology and a number of related reference recommendations are given.
